Roof Construction in Manchester, NH
Roof construction services encompass the design and building of new roofs or major roof replacements for residential properties. These projects typically involve selecting appropriate roofing materials, ensuring proper structural support, and installing features such as ventilation, insulation, and waterproofing to create a durable, weather-resistant roof. Homeowners often seek these services when constructing a new home, replacing an aging or damaged roof, or upgrading their current roofing system to improve performance and curb appeal.
Before requesting roof construction services,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, the types of materials available, and the overall process from planning to completion. It’s important to consider factors such as roof design options, compatibility with existing structures, and any local building codes or permits that may be required. Clear communication about project expectations and detailed planning can help ensure the final result meets the homeowner’s needs and preferences.

Common Roof Construction Jobs
Roof Replacement - involves installing a new roof to improve durability and appearance.
Shingle Roofing - provides a cost-effective and versatile option for residential homes.
Metal Roofing - offers long-lasting protection with minimal maintenance needs.
Flat Roof Construction - suitable for extensions, garages, or commercial buildings.
Roof Repairs - addresses leaks, damaged shingles, and other issues to prevent further damage.
Roof Inspections - helps identify potential problems early to maintain roof integrity.
Roof Construction Questions
What types of roof construction projects are common? Common projects include new roof installations, roof replacements, and repairs for damage or leaks.
How can I tell if my roof needs construction work? Signs include missing shingles, visible damage, or leaks inside the property.
What materials are typically used in roof construction? Materials such as asphalt shingles, metal panels, and wood framing are frequently used.
What should property owners consider before starting a roof construction project? It's important to assess the roof’s condition, choose suitable materials, and plan for proper ventilation and insulation.
